Summer Squash and Pepper Pasta
3 tablespoons extra virgin olive oil
1/2 medium onion, chopped (approximately 1 cup)
3 bell peppers, deseeded and chopped
1 large or 2 medium summer squash, chopped (approximately 4 cups)
1 teaspoon ground black pepper
1/2 teaspoon sea salt
3 tablespoons fresh basil leaves
In a large skillet, heat the olive oil over medium. Add the onions, bell peppers and squash to the skillet, turning with a spatula so that all the pieces are evenly covered with the hot oil. Sprinkle with salt, pepper and garlic powder and cook, stirring occasionally, until the onions are translucent and all the vegetables are soft and beginning to caramelize, about 15-20 minutes.
Meanwhile, cook the pasta according to package directions. When you drain the pasta, be sure to reserve a few tablespoons of the cooking water.
Toss the pasta, reserved cooking water and vegetables together. Serve topped with fresh basil.
